Indiana women’s basketball: Tennessee transfer forward Karoline Striplin commits

The Hoosiers added onto their frontcourt with the forward from Tennessee. Indiana women’s basketball landed a commitment out of the transfer portal from former Tennessee forward Karoline Striplin on Thursday. Striplin entered the portal after former Lady Volunteers head coach Kellie Harper was let go. She arrives in Bloomington with one year of eligibility remaining following three years in Knoxville. Originally from Hartford, Alabama, Striplin started in 39 of her 91 career games for Tennessee and averaged 7.2 points, 3.1 rebounds and 0.7 assists per game this past season.
